Bron Breakker, Bronson Reed, and Paul Heyman Betray Seth Rollins in Viral WWE Raw Clip

WWE’s Monday Night Raw delivered a stunning twist from Perth, Australia. In a shocking turn of events, Seth Rollins, the WWE World Heavyweight Champion, faced betrayal from his own faction, The Vision. Bron Breakker and Bronson Reed launched a brutal attack on Rollins, aligning themselves with Paul Heyman.
Details of the Betrayal
This unexpected betrayal marked a pivotal moment for Rollins. Heyman, who initially supported Rollins during his victory over Roman Reigns and CM Punk at WrestleMania 41 in April, now sided with Breakker and Reed. The faction had formed a formidable alliance in recent months, solidifying their presence in WWE.

Path to Betrayal
Since forming as a faction, Rollins, Breakker, and Reed caused chaos on Raw. Rollins used the Money in the Bank briefcase to defeat Punk at SummerSlam, capturing the World Heavyweight Championship for the second time. Despite their success, cracks began to form in the alliance.
Growing Tensions
After a mixed tag team match defeat against Punk and AJ Lee at Wrestlepalozza, doubts about Rollins’s leadership arose. Breakker and Reed’s ambitions soared while Rollins struggled with setbacks, leading to increased frustration. The situation escalated leading into the Crown Jewel event.
Crown Jewel and New Developments
At the Crown Jewel premium live event, Rollins faced Undisputed WWE Champion Cody Rhodes and secured a significant victory by pinning him for the first time since Rhodes returned to WWE. This triumph, however, was insufficient to sway Breakker and Reed from their newfound alliance with Heyman.
